What is Shopify & why is it popular for e-commerce development?

Shopify is a leading e-commerce platform that allows individuals and businesses to create their own online stores to sell products or services. It’s cloud-based and designed to be user-friendly, making it accessible to both tech-savvy users and those without coding experience.


Why is Shopify Popular for E-Commerce Development?

1. Ease of Use

  • No coding needed for basic setup.

  • Intuitive dashboard for managing products, orders, payments, and shipping.

  • Drag-and-drop store builder for design customization.

2. All-in-One Solution

  • Hosting, domain registration, SSL, payment gateways, and analytics all in one place.

  • Handles both front-end (storefront) and back-end (admin) operations.

3. Scalability

  • Works well for startups, small businesses, and even enterprise-level brands.

  • Shopify Plus is designed for high-volume merchants.

4. App Ecosystem

  • Thousands of apps and integrations in the Shopify App Store to extend functionality (e.g., marketing tools, inventory management, reviews).

  • Easy to add features without heavy development work.

5. Mobile Responsiveness

  • Themes are mobile-friendly out of the box.

  • Includes a mobile app to manage your store on the go.

6. Security & Reliability

  • PCI-compliant for secure payment processing.

  • 24/7 support and 99.99% uptime.

7. SEO & Marketing Tools

  • Built-in SEO features and support for blogging.

  • Easy integration with Google, Facebook, Instagram, and email marketing tools.

8. Design Flexibility

  • Large variety of professionally designed themes (free and paid).

  • Full access to HTML/CSS for developers who want custom design and functionality.
